Whilst Jonathan Steel, a metallurgist, is examining the Spear of Christ in a laboratory, near to the Vienna museum where it is normally housed, a group of terrorists break in. After a vicious fight some of his team are killed or wounded and the terrorists escape with the Spear. The central character, Jonathan Steel, becomes an immediate suspect of the Vienna police, and to clear his name he embarks on an international hunt for the culprits and the Spear. He is aided by two companions: cameraman Lee Pulbrook, ex-CIA agent Erol Hallends, and a girl he encounters en route – Lisa Kokoschka. Knowing that Hitler had coveted and finally acquired the Spear at the beginning of World War II, they travel to Germany, and encounter a violent Nazi group who they believe wanted the Spear for devious political reasons. The trail takes them to London, Damascus, and on to Lebanon, where posing as a reporter, Jonathan meets Michel Aoun, leader of a Christian party that has tied up with Shi'ite Hizbullah, led by General Nasrallah. Tortured and almost killed, Jonathan escapes with the help of a strange cloaked character, who has masqueraded as an ultra-orthodox Jew. As the story progresses we meet some of the historical figures who have coveted the Spear and the Sabre of Uthman and it becomes clear that their quest has become part of a much larger international scenario involving Israel, America, and the Middle East. The plot of the book is complex, with many twists and surprises and is full of paradoxes that need to be resolved. The implications of the story impinge on current political and religious conflicts, played out against a background of advanced nano-technology employed in the fight against terrorist activities. Running through the story is a steamy affair that Jonathan has with an Austrian, green-eyed blonde, who he falls desperately in love with. Finally centring on Haifa, in Israel, the climax of events takes place against the backdrop of a mysterious surprise encounter.
